Halo 1: 3-4 years in development (1997?-2001)
Halo 2: 3 years (2001-2004)
Halo 3: 3 years (2004-2007)
Halo Reach: 3 years (2007-2010)
Halo 4: 3 years (2009-2012)
Releasing Halo 5 just two years after Halo 4 would be stretching it. I don't see how they can release a quality product in that little time, unless a significant amount of the work was done before Halo 4's release. I can imagine that a significant amount of the story was written long ago, since 343i seems to have more of a long-term vision for the story than Bungie ever did.
